How To Make a Dimmer for a Light Fixture w/ High-Powered LEDs
With the following parts, including some aluminium and walnut I made an LED lighting fixture with a PWM dimmer switch.
The code at the bottom will run on any arduino, although I used a 5 volt Adafruit trinket running at 8 mhz to control the switching on the transistor.

Arduino-Based Dimmer Code for the Light
const byte potIn = 2; // reads the value from the potentiometer const byte ledOut = 0; // assigns the output to pin #0 on the trinket int potValue; int ledValue; void setup() { pinMode(ledOut, OUTPUT); } void loop() { potValue = analogRead(potIn); // reads value of the potentiometer ledValue = map(potValue, 0, 1024, 0, 255); // assigns a number relative to the voltage output analogWrite(ledOut, ledValue); // outputs a voltage number to the led }
